The B1 level demonstrates an intermediate ability to communicate in a foreign language. It means that you grasp the key points of clear, standard input on everyday issues encountered in work or at school, as well as in leisure, and handle the majority of situations that are likely to arise while traveling in a country where the language is spoken. You are also able to speak in simple clear, concise terms about your favorite topics as well as your personal interests.
English B1 is defined by the Common European Framework of Reference (CEFR) as the third level of the scale of proficiency in language. To obtain a Settlement Permit, you must meet a number of requirements. These requirements differ depending on your migrant group. For example, you may be entitled to an Settlement permit if married to a German citizen and have lived in Germany for a long period of time or in the case of children who are citizens of Germany. You must also be able show that you have the financial capacity of supporting yourself and your family. You must have enough funds to cover your expenses as well as to support your future needs. In addition, you must have a health insurance policy.
You must also be proficient in the German language and have a good knowledge of the legal system and the way of life in Germany (section 9 para. 2 sentence 4 AufenthG). You should also prove that you are able to earn a living without public benefits and zertifikat goethe that you've paid compulsory or voluntary contributions to the statutory pension scheme for at least 60 consecutive months. You must also have a good standing and not constitute a threat to public order or security.

Many of the programs for training require B1 or higher level of proficiency in the language. However, this isn't the case for all. Certain positions, like nursing assistant training require a B2 German level. The training institute wants to ensure that you're able to communicate with colleagues and patients at work. A B1 certification will assist you in meeting these requirements and increase your chances of getting an entry-level job in Germany.
